POSITION OVERVIEW:

The Therapy Technician, or aide, assists licensed Physical Therapists and Occupational Therapists with patient care and clinic operations under direct supervision, performing tasks such as setting up treatment areas and equipment, guiding patients through prescribed exercises, maintaining patient records, performing administrative duties like scheduling, and ensuring cleanliness and organization within the facility. Their role is vital for the smooth functioning of a therapy practice, enabling the therapist to focus on advanced treatment and patient assessment.   

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

  • Assist therapists in implementing treatment plans by guiding patients through exercises, monitoring their progress, and helping them move safely around the clinic. 
  • Handling clerical duties such as answering phones, scheduling appointments, managing patient files, and assisting with patient intake and paperwork.  
  • Prepare treatment rooms by setting up necessary equipment, cleaning and disinfecting equipment and treatment areas after use, and ensuring linen supply is adequate.  
  • Monitor and help maintain physical and occupational therapy equipment and supplies, keeping them organized and ready for use.  
  • Provide basic patient education on how to use equipment correctly, as instructed by the physical therapist and occupational therapist
  • Document patient information and treatment progress in patient files or electronic medical records. 
  • Responsible for timely start of therapy sessions and clinic flow to ensure all patients receive full treatment session.  
  • Performs scheduling of appointments, chart preparation and understanding of basic insurance requirements.  
  • Checks patients in, helps explain financial obligations to patients attending therapy, collects co-pays and balances due.  
  • Use of Electronic Medical Records.  
  • Maintains patient safety, confidentiality and empathy to provide excellent customer service.  
  • Responsible for supply management, folding of linens, and performs cleaning and packaging of sterile instruments.  
  • Maintains compliance and safety to ensure a clean, safe work environment by adhering to all rules and regulations.  
  • Ability to take initiative, follow verbal instructions and problem solve in fast-paced environment.  
  • Administers modalities per therapist guidance and instructions.
